Want advice on bagging & Z-ing frame on a 63
Hi, new guy here looking for advice on a project.
I just picked up this 63 short bed fleetside big back window and I'm ready to start on it. I've seen so many excellent builds here so I knew I had to join. My main inspiration was jdoisher's build Maggie's Custom http://67-72chevytrucks.com/vboard/s...d.php?t=531177 Here's a couple pics of when I brought it home and where I'm at now. This has to be a budget build. I bought step notches which came in a couple days ago. I'd like to use the factory trailing arms. But, I'm undecided what to do on the front. First guess is to Z the frame and cup the LCA's. I was going to get drop spindles until I found out I have to convert to disks. Disks are fine, but again with the "budget build" thing. Any suggestions/opinions are welcomed. |
